Default Need Rottweiler/Pit Bull Mix Training Advice

I'm going to get a 8 weeks old male rottweiler/pit bull mix puppy in a couple weeks. I need some advice on how to obedience train him. I seen a lot of dogs like that getting put down because they are too aggressive and will attack peoples when they are older. I really want him to be a sweet friendly dog when he is older. HELP?

Socializing is the MOST important thing to do with a puppy of this mix.
As you should already know, Pits are naturally dog (not human) aggressive, that is why Pits need lots of socialization with other dogs when they are as young as possible. They are also a protective breed, as are Rotties, so they also need interaction with strangers when they are pups.
Find a good trainer that has puppy classes, so your pup will be able to meet humans and people and will get some good obedience training which every dog needs.
You can also buy a good dog training book, to help.
Pits and Rotts are both wonderful dogs when trained and socialized properly. Enjoy him!
